XRP : Technical Indicators Turning Green

The 4-hour chart reveals an inverse head and shoulders pattern. This formation is often associated with bullish reversals. Its neckline closely aligns with the $2.20 resistance level. This is a zone that XRP has failed to break through several times in April. However, the current tightening of the Bollinger Bands confirms an accumulation of volatility that typically precedes strong directional moves.

At the time of publication, XRP was trading at $2.12, up 2.95% over 24 hours, while maintaining price strength above $2.07. Therefore, if bulls manage to surpass the $2.20 mark, the next significant level would be at $2.48, based on recent altcoin highs.

XRP Derivatives Heating Up

The momentum in the derivatives market has also rapidly intensified, providing additional validation to the current bullish setup. Trading volume has surged by over 70%, standing at $4.22 billion at the time of publication. Similarly, open interest has increased by 5.91% to reach $3.32 billion, indicating fresh inflows into XRP positions.

Furthermore, the options markets are buzzing with activity. There is a 177.77% increase in volumes and a 60.77% rise in open interest on options. This signals increased expectations of volatility and directional movement.

Additionally, leverage metrics are equally essential in reinforcing the bullish sentiment surrounding XRP. The estimated leverage ratio has risen by 1.04%, indicating a slight but noticeable increase in traders’ willingness to take risks. Moreover, the 24-hour liquidation heatmap revealed dense short liquidations between the $2.15 and $2.20 zone. This implies that a breakthrough above this range could result in a brutal cascade of liquidations.

Is It the Right Time to Buy XRP ?

With a bullish chart structure, increasing derivative volumes, rising leverage, and healthy on-chain activity, XRP may be displaying one of its strongest breakout setups in recent weeks. The key now lies in how the price reacts to the $2.20 resistance.

If bulls manage to turn this level into support, the likelihood of a rapid advance towards $2.48 becomes much more realistic. Therefore, the convergence of bullish signals for XRP could potentially lead to a breakthrough. Especially if buyers maintain pressure and capitalize on the current market momentum.
